Abstract

Abstract

En 中文
• A novel design of header and tube arrangement for energy piles is proposed. • Design parameters of the novel design are investigated numerically. • The novel design outperforms the conventional design at a cost of negligible pressure drop. • An increase in flow rate follows a rule of diminishing returns. • Optimised header–tube layout matches double-U heat transfer with roughly half the area.
